Fabien Potencier
6213fdefb9
renamed Symfony\Framework to Symfony\Bundle
...
For existing Symfony2 applications, references to Symfony\Framework are found
in the main Kernel class (registerBundles() and registerBundleDirs()), and in
all Controller classes. You also need to change the console script.
2010-07-09 10:25:15 +02:00
Fabien Potencier
9133b9e5e4
moved Request/Response/User classes to a new HttpFoundation component
...
The HttpFoundation component holds classes that wrap PHP native global arrays.
The following classes has been moved:
* Symfony\Components\HttpKernel\Response -> Symfony\Components\HttpFoundation\Response
* Symfony\Components\HttpKernel\Request -> Symfony\Components\HttpFoundation\Request
* Symfony\Framework\FoundationBundle\User -> Symfony\Components\HttpFoundation\Session
* Symfony\Framework\FoundationBundle\Session\* -> Symfony\Components\HttpFoundation\SessionStorage\*Storage
The web:user DI configuration has been moved to kernel:session.
The user helper has been renamed to session.
2010-07-09 09:26:22 +02:00
Kris Wallsmith
e63ff6e04b
[DependencyInjection] fixed conversion of DOM to array when DOM includes multiple elements with the same name
2010-07-08 18:49:45 +02:00
Fabien Potencier
7e8d0d2470
changed all listener classes so their names end with Listener
2010-07-08 08:32:46 +02:00
Nicolas Fabre
6613555059
[DomCrawler] Fixed Form::getUri() and Link::getUri() issue if the form action attribute is an absolute url
2010-07-07 15:35:55 +02:00
Brandon Turner
4b24544cda
Added ability to disable Symfony's error handler.
...
PHPUnit has built in support for testing if PHP errors are thrown by
looking for special exception classes:
PHPUnit_Framework_Error
PHPUnit_Framework_Warning
PHPUnit_Framework_Notice
This support is only enabled if no other error handlers are registered.
The Symfony kernel registers an error handler by default, thus disabling
PHPUnit's special PHP error exceptions if the kernel has been booted.
This commit adds support for a new configuration parameter,
error_handler.enable, which can prevent the Symfony error handler from
registering if set to false.
After this commit, by default the error handler will be disabled in the
test environment. To enable it, add the following to your
config_test.yml:
parameters:
error_handler.enable: true
2010-07-06 22:31:29 -05:00
Fabien Potencier
b6799d0d80
[FoundationBundle] fixed bundles with sub-namespaces
2010-07-06 08:32:56 +02:00
Fabien Potencier
8d067bac51
[DepedencyInjection] amended previous commit
...
* fixed coding standards
* made class optional as it is not defined when using a factory service
* renamed factory attributes in XML files, updated XSD
* removed the factory-class as it does nothing more than the regular class attribute
* moved usage of Reflection as 'class' is not defined when a factory-service is used
* added more tests
* fixed PHP dumper
2010-07-05 11:08:56 +02:00
Benjamin Eberlei
ef91396618
[DependencyInjection] Add factory-class and factory-service concepts to DI Definition. A factory-class is a class-name for the static creation method of a service. A factory-service is the service object that has a factory method to construct a given service. Added tests. Changed Xml, Yaml Dumper and Loaders, PHP Dumper, aswell as the Runtime Builder Container. Graphviz changes missing!
2010-07-05 11:08:36 +02:00
Fabien Potencier
27458b653e
[DependencyInjection] removed @property annotations as services are not available as properties anymore
2010-07-05 11:08:27 +02:00
Fabien Potencier
659041a96c
[DependencyInjection] fixed Doctrine bundles
2010-07-05 10:33:16 +02:00
Fabien Potencier
4bbf2ae055
[DependencyInjection] renamed constructor to factory method (like in Spring)
2010-07-05 09:47:47 +02:00
Fabien Potencier
a9ad743006
[DependencyInjection] changed the main services.xsd to be more strict (the validation was basically disabled because of ##any)
2010-07-05 09:14:02 +02:00
Fabien Potencier
72254b9569
[Validator] fixed a typo
2010-07-04 18:43:33 +02:00
Bernhard Schussek
235bdc49e4
[Validator] Removed duplicate class DependencyInjectionValidatorFactory
2010-07-04 18:25:17 +02:00
avalanche123
f2c4f20e70
[Validator] added support for '0' as default constraint option value
2010-07-04 18:10:54 +02:00
Bernhard Schussek
8c9f9de086
[Validator] Added support for metadata caching
2010-07-04 17:31:01 +02:00
Bernhard Schussek
1c7b459776
[Form] Fields with the name '0' are now possible
2010-07-04 17:03:03 +02:00
Bernhard Schussek
34dd0ea25b
[Form] Fixed: Objects are stored in the form before calling configure()
2010-07-04 16:20:10 +02:00
Bernhard Schussek
fd3243a943
[Finder] Fixed Finder tests without explicit sorting across different operating systems
2010-07-04 15:42:21 +02:00
Bernhard Schussek
3b48e1dee0
[FoundationBundle] Fixed failing WebExtensionTest
2010-07-04 15:42:21 +02:00
Bernhard Schussek
6fb9aae4b9
[Validator] Fixed __toString() method in ConstraintViolationList
2010-07-02 08:36:02 +02:00
Bernhard Schussek
55c1efd144
[FoundationBundle] Fixed the configuration of the annotation driver for the validator
2010-07-02 08:36:02 +02:00
Bernhard Schussek
f6b9d9e046
[Validator] Made all metadata classes serializable
2010-07-02 08:36:02 +02:00
Bernhard Schussek
a747987625
[Validator] Custom built constraints can now be used in the loaders
2010-07-02 08:36:02 +02:00
Fabien Potencier
5701d6533c
fixed phpdoc
2010-07-01 20:22:40 +02:00
Fabien Potencier
13781b4441
[Console] fixed unit tests
2010-07-01 20:19:54 +02:00
Fabien Potencier
e40447427a
fixed phpdoc
2010-07-01 20:17:03 +02:00
Fabien Potencier
108e28429a
[Console] fixed phpdoc
2010-07-01 19:38:34 +02:00
Fabien Potencier
99952c6042
[Console] added a way to create console application with only 1 command
2010-07-01 14:31:45 +02:00
Fabien Potencier
aaa6aba60b
[Console] added a way to use style without defining a name (<fg=blue;bg=red>...</>)
2010-07-01 14:08:56 +02:00
Fabien Potencier
b31c3e0979
[Console] changed the --color/-c option to --ansi/-a to avoid conflict with --config/-c
2010-07-01 13:42:42 +02:00
Fabien Potencier
04a87053d1
[Console] changed the --color/-c option to --ansi/-a to avoid conflict with --config/-c
2010-07-01 12:05:36 +02:00
Fabien Potencier
ec7e228576
[HttpKernel] fixed phpdoc
2010-07-01 09:22:06 +02:00
Fabien Potencier
19d3e98675
[HttpKernel] fixed double-insertion problem for profiling data
2010-06-30 17:29:40 +02:00
Gordon Franke
4d3119e0fe
fix install_vendors.sh file to check if vendor folder exist
2010-06-30 14:50:04 +02:00
Fabien Potencier
99c33cadf0
[FoundationBundle] removed Finder dependency in Filesystem
2010-06-30 12:52:30 +02:00
Fabien Potencier
6ba48ff8c1
simplified bootstrap.php
2010-06-30 10:29:27 +02:00
Fabien Potencier
3f318aa7d9
updated the README
2010-06-30 09:04:56 +02:00
Fabien Potencier
ddc4e625a9
added 2 scripts to ease installing and updating vendors
2010-06-30 08:31:29 +02:00
Fabien Potencier
04e621a5cd
[Yaml] added support for the end of document marker
2010-06-29 17:51:05 +02:00
Fabien Potencier
1cd5939e9a
[Yaml] refactored tests
2010-06-29 17:45:09 +02:00
Fabien Potencier
53847ca90c
[DoctrineBundle] fixed interface to reflect a change upstream
2010-06-29 16:37:40 +02:00
Fabien Potencier
244c202a08
reorganized unit tests
2010-06-28 09:31:54 +02:00
Fabien Potencier
87ae06c8cb
[Routing] refactored resources
2010-06-28 09:15:15 +02:00
Fabien Potencier
7dfa995784
[DependencyInjection] fixed tests
2010-06-28 09:14:33 +02:00
Fabien Potencier
aa697d8a0c
added Bundles and Extensions in the list of resources to monitor in dev environment
2010-06-28 08:57:17 +02:00
Fabien Potencier
1b9645b098
fixed typos
2010-06-28 08:31:22 +02:00
Fabien Potencier
e578dfdbec
[DomCrawler] added some tests
2010-06-27 19:44:04 +02:00
Fabien Potencier
9895eaf3cb
refactored DIC
2010-06-27 19:21:18 +02:00